Day 1 Welcome to Auckland & Auckland Private Tour
Begin your New Zealand journey with a private introduction to Auckland, seamlessly combined with your airport transfer. Upon arrival, you'll be met and taken on a half-day guided tour before settling into your accommodation.
Known as Tamaki Makaurau—the Maori name meaning “a city of a hundred lovers”—Auckland quickly reveals why it's so beloved by both locals and visitors. This vibrant and beautiful city offers a striking first impression of New Zealand. Your private tour includes visits to key historical and cultural landmarks, panoramic harbor and coastal views, a glimpse of ancient volcanic peaks, and lush parks filled with native flora and fauna—all showcasing the beauty and spirit of New Zealand's largest city.

Day 2 Auckland Wine and Dine - Matakana Country and Cuisine - Private Tour
Just a short drive from downtown Auckland, Matakana is fast becoming a favorite destination for both locals and visitors. With its boutique food and wine experiences, lush farmland, and spectacular Hibiscus Coastline, this scenic region offers a perfect blend of natural beauty and culinary delights.
On this Private Wine & Dine Tour, enjoy a personalized itinerary tailored to your interests. Visit artisanal producers of honey, cheeses, yogurt, wine, chocolate, ice cream, organic blueberries, and oysters. Beyond the food scene, the region offers a variety of activities—from a New Zealand farm show or reptile park to snorkeling at Goat Island Marine Reserve or strolling along the stunning beaches of Orewa and the Hibiscus Coast.
Along the way, stand beneath a majestic kauri tree (among the largest in the world by wood volume), explore the charming Puhoi Bohemian Village—famous for its cheese—or stop in Waiwera with the option of a soak in its thermally heated pools. For a taste of rural life, visit Sheepworld near the country town of Warkworth and learn about traditional New Zealand farming.
No matter which route you choose, you'll return to Auckland in awe of the region's flavor, scenery, and local charm.

Day 5 Rosewood Cape Kidnappers at Leisure
Journey through a kaleidoscope of experiences, from outdoor pursuits that showcase the awe-inspiring natural beauty of New Zealand to immersive culinary explorations that delve into the region's rich heritage, with each experience designed to enrich your stay.
The Cape Sanctuary is New Zealand's largest privately-owned wildlife restoration project, embodying a decade-long commitment to restoring the peninsula's vibrant ecosystem. This protected area safeguards land birds, seabirds, reptiles and invertebrates, while the preservation of gannet colonies, precious flora and fauna and the protection of juvenile kiwi bird, are also key initiatives. Guests can join unique experiences like Night Tours and Forest Bird Feeding, contributing to conservation efforts through funding and awareness.
For golf enthusiasts, experience golf at the edge of the Earth. Celebrated as a modern marvel since its completion in 2004, this remarkable New Zealand golf course, nestled in a ridge-and-valley landscape with arresting sea views, perches gracefully atop dramatic cliffs.

Day 7 Queen Charlotte Track Walk & Wildlife Tour - Private Guided Walk
Set out from Bay of Many Coves by share water taxi, gliding past salmon farms and seabirds to historic Ship Cove—a fascinating and scenic historic reserve that visited by Captain Cook in the 18th Century and a significant Maori historical site.
Hike the Queen Charlotte Track's most celebrated section—Ship Cove to Endeavour Inlet—with sweeping views of the breathtaking Marlborough Sounds. Your guide will bring the area's history, wildlife, and foliage to life along the way. Enjoy a gourmet packed lunch and fresh-brewed coffee or tea on the trail. Then toast a fantastic day out walking the Queen Charlotte Track with a drink at the charming Furneaux Lodge before your water taxi whisks you back to the lodge in time for sunset.

Perfected over the years, Over the Top's Milford Ultimate is a trip of a lifetime—relaxed, unhurried, and designed to immerse you in every remarkable landscape along the way. Departing Queenstown, fly west over the high-country peaks toward the ‘Main Divide' of the Southern Alps and into the World Heritage-listed Fiordland National Park. The scenery unfolds dramatically with glacier-carved valleys and ancient beech forests below.
Your journey includes four spectacular landings in pristine, contrasting locations: sip pure alpine lake water, marvel at the grandeur of Milford Sound, stroll along untouched West Coast beaches and coastal rainforest, and glimpse blue glacial ice high in the Alps. At each site, your pilot shuts down the helicopter so you can savor the mountain silence—perhaps even in the company of a curious kea, New Zealand's native parrot.
Your excursion includes a gourmet picnic hamper of delightful cheeses, cold meats, breads, salads and fruit. Sip champagne and a selection of non-alcoholic beverages at a location far from where others may travel. This tour takes up to 4 hours total time. Weight restrictions apply to helicopter travel, so the operator will require passenger weight information prior to confirming this excursion.
